Job overview
The Marketing and Events Coordinator Internship at Alliance Sport Marketing involves coordinating sponsorship events nationwide, supporting highway safety campaigns, and gaining hands-on experience in event marketing and corporate sponsorships.
Responsibilities and impact
The intern will staff events, coordinate travel, liaise with venue coordinators, research marketing tools, report to managers, prepare event recaps, capture event photos, ensure sponsorship compliance, manage inventory, brainstorm to improve activations, and optionally create projects using design software.

Experience and skills
Candidates should be well-organized, flexible, able to travel 75% of the time, have strong communication skills, proficiency in Microsoft Office, multitasking ability, and a positive, proactive attitude; a bachelor's degree is preferred and juniors/seniors needing internship credit are targeted.

Company information
Alliance Sport Marketing specializes in highway safety community messaging through sports and entertainment venues, working directly with states on impactful safety campaigns.
Job location and travel
The role requires extensive travel across the country to various events including fairs, festivals, rallies, and sports venues, with flexible scheduling including weekends and holidays.
